Getting Here
-
By Road
View
- On the A27, take the slip road signposted Falmer, Rottingdean and Universities (B2124). This road leads onto Village Way. The route is clearly signposted.
- There are two main campus car parks, the upper and lower car parks. There is assorted parking spaces within the campus. There are car parks for the two residential hall areas.

Building Parking
- The building does have its own dedicated parking.
-
Building Car Park
View
- The car park can be used by staff and Blue Badge holders.
- There are no parking charges that apply on the day.
- The car park is located to the left of the level 3 entrance.
- The car park type is open air/surface.
- The car park does not have a height restriction barrier.
- Designated Blue Badge parking bays are available.
- There is/are 2 designated parking bay(s) within the car park.
- The Blue Badge bay(s) is/are clearly marked.
- The dimensions of the designated parking bay(s) are 270cm x 570cm (8ft 10in x 18ft 8in).
- The dimensions of the designated bays do not vary in size.
- Parking spaces for Blue Badge holders do not need to be booked in advance.
- The nearest designated bay is 12m (13yd 4in) from the level 3 entrance.
- The route from the car park to the building is accessible to a wheelchair user.
- The dropped kerb between the car park and the building does not have tactile paving.
- The car park surface is tarmac.

Eating and Drinking
- The following information is for the café/bar.
- Full table service is not available.
- Food or drinks are ordered from the service counter.
- Food or drinks can be brought to the table.
- There is a lowered section at the counter.
- Some tables are permanently fixed.
- No chairs are permanently fixed.
- No chairs have armrests.
- The nearest table is approximately 4m (4yd 1ft) from the cafe entrance.
- The distance between the floor and the lowest table is 76cm (2ft 6in).
- The distance between the floor and the highest table is 110cm (3ft 7in).
- There is ample room for a wheelchair user to manoeuvre.
- Plastic / takeaway cups are available.
- Plastic / takeaway cutlery is not available.
- Drinking straws are available.
- Menus are hand held only.
- Menus are not available in Braille.
- Menus are not available in large print.
- Picture menus are not available.
- Menus are clearly written.
- Menus are presented in contrasting colours.
- The type of food served here is snacks and sandwiches.
Accessible Toilet(s) (Level 1)
- There is an/are accessible toilet(s) available.
-
Location and Access
View
- This accessible toilet is located to the right as you enter.
- This accessible toilet is approximately 8m (8yd 2ft) from the main entrance.
- There is step-free access into the accessible toilet.
- This is a shared toilet.
- A key is not required for the accessible toilet.
- There is pictorial, written text and Braille signage on or near the toilet door.
- The contrast between the external door and wall is good.
- The door opens inwards.
- The door is light.
- The door is locked by a lever twist.
- The width of the accessible toilet opening is 109cm (3ft 7in).
- The contrast between the internal door and wall is good.
- The door has a horizontal grab rail.
- The contrast between the horizontal grab rail and internal door is good.
-
Toilet Features
View
- The dimensions of the accessible toilet are 221cm x 224cm (7ft 3in x 7ft 4in).
- The accessible toilet does not have an unobstructed minimum turning space of 150cm x 150cm.
- The height of the light switch/pull cord is 98cm from floor level.
- The lighting levels are moderate to good.
- There is a lateral transfer space.
- As you face the toilet pan the transfer space is on the right.
- The lateral transfer space is 149cm (4ft 11in).
- The transfer space is obstructed by a female sanitary bin and a waste disposal bin.
- There is a flush on the transfer side.
- There is not a spatula type lever flush.
- There is a lever flush.
- There is a dropdown rail on the transfer side.
- The contrast between the dropdown rail(s) and wall is fair.
- There is a/are wall-mounted grab rail(s) available.
- As you face the toilet the wall-mounted grab rail(s) is/are on both sides.
- There is a vertical wall-mounted grab rail on the transfer side.
- There is a horizontal wall-mounted grab rail on the opposite side of the seat to the transfer space.
- The contrast between the wall-mounted grab rail(s) and wall is fair.
- The contrast between the walls and floor is good.
- There is an emergency alarm.
- The emergency pull cord alarm was out of reach (higher than 10cm (4") from floor) when surveyed.
- There is not a red flashing fire alarm beacon within the toilet.
- Disposal facilities are available in the toilet.
- There is a/are female sanitary and general waste (with no lid) disposal units.
- There is not a/are not coat hook(s).
